Spanish moss is not parasitic: it is an epiphyte that absorbs nutrients and water through its own leaves from the air and rain falling upon it. While its presence rarely kills the trees on which it grows, it occasionally becomes so thick that, by shading the leaves of the tree, it slows the growth rate of the tree. In humid and rainy conditions, spray it with water regularly but only when it seems dry. coatk youtubeWebMay 24, 2012 · Red bugs are a type of mite. In their larval stage, when they can cause so much itching and torment, they're called chiggers. They live along the margins of woods and fields and are particularly common in blackberry bramble patches.
